For ease of reference, this was EC's one-off show at the Royal Albert Hall with the Attractions and the Royal Philharmonic Orchestra.

Setlist

1st Set - Elvis, the Attractions & John McFee
01. Big Tears
02. Strict Time
03. Secondary Modern
04. Green Shirt
05. Kid About It
06. Watch Your Step
07. Shabby Doll
08. Almost Blue
09. Success
10. Tonight The Bottle Let Me Down
11. Colour Of The Blues
12. How Much I Lied
13. The Long Honeymoon
14. Clowntime Is Over
15. Big Sister's Clothes
2nd Set - Elvis, the Attractions, John McFee & the Royal Philharmonic Orchestra
16. Shot With His Own Gun
17. Accidents Will Happen
18. Sweet Dreams
19. Just A Memory
20. Too Far Gone
21. I Can't Stand Up For Falling Down
22. Watching The Detectives
23. New Lace Sleeves
24. Brown To Blue
25. Town Cryer
26. Alison
27. Good Year For The Roses
28. I'm Your Toy
29. (What's So Funny 'Bout) Peace, Love And Understanding?
